A BATTING WITH BIMAL BREAKING REPORT: Sir Garfield Sobers ‘six sixes’ ball to be auctioned

Sobers is considered to be one of the best batsmen in the history of cricket

West Indian batting legend, Sir Garfield Sobers famed ‘six sixes’ ball will be one of the prized items that auctioneers Bonhams have up for bids in their summer lineup.

Bonhams, are expecting the prized ball, which will be part of their sporting memorabilia section, to fetch a significant amount of money, when it is put up for auction.

Sobers, achieved the amazing milestone during an England county game in 1968, when he played for Nottingham.

On August 31 1968, Sobers, in a match against Glamorgan, hit six sixes off Malcolm Nash, who could not do anything but watch all the deliveries he bowled go sailing over the boundary.

Sobers bat from the same match was sold 12 years ago at a price of 54, 257 pounds, but, the ball had remained in private hands, until now.

The ball will be included with a number of other prized sporting memorabilia from the Olympics to other general sports.
